Bobby Bones' Thursday show delivers a mix of humor, personal revelations, and real-life drama, starting with a viral-worthy moment: Bobby’s actual height is revealed as 6'3" barefoot—shattering his long-standing 6'1" claim. The revelation comes during a candid discussion about a recent physical, where Bobby also shares his grip strength, blood results, and the bizarre insurance policy that treats him as a 'bottom line' rather than a person. The episode pivots to a tense real-life incident when Lunchbox calls 911 after spotting a car with a broken axle, running engine, and no occupants—only to be praised by a state trooper for being a 'good citizen.' The story ends with a heartfelt voicemail from a listener who proposed to his girlfriend during a routine drive, calling it a 'God thing'—a moment that contrasts sharply with the show’s usual absurdity. Meanwhile, the cast debates whether a stolen car was abandoned after a crash, and the podcast ends with a surreal segment on grocery store frogs and a man driving a soccer goal on his car roof—only for it to fly off mid-drive.
